基于强化学习的轨迹优化.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

PAGE33/NUMPAGES40

基于强化学习的轨迹优化

TOC\o1-3\h\z\u

第一部分轨迹优化问题定义 2

第二部分强化学习基本原理 6

第三部分轨迹优化模型构建 13

第四部分状态动作空间设计 17

第五部分奖励函数函数设计 21

第六部分算法选型与实现 25

第七部分实验场景设置 28

第八部分结果分析与验证 33

第一部分轨迹优化问题定义

关键词

关键要点

轨迹优化问题的背景与意义

1.轨迹优化问题源于智能控制与机器人学领域,旨在通过算法生成最优运动路径,以适应复杂动态环境。

2.随着自动化需求的增长,该问题在无人驾驶、无人机导航等领域具有关键应用价值,直接影响系统性能与安全性。

3.传统方法如最优控制理论在处理高维、非线性行为时存在局限性,推动了基于强化学习的新范式发展。

轨迹优化的数学建模

1.轨迹优化可表述为在约束条件下最小化成本函数(如时间、能量或风险),通常涉及状态空间、动作空间及动态约束。

2.基于变分规划或最优控制理论,问题可转化为无约束或约束优化问题,但求解复杂度随维度指数增长。

3.现代方法引入概率模型(如高斯过程)处理不确定性,增强模型对噪声和未观测状态的鲁棒性。

强化学习在轨迹优化中的应用框架

1.强化学习通过策略梯度方法直接学习最优控制策略,无需显式构建系统模型,适用于模型不确定性场景。

2.基于值函数的算法(如Q-learning)通过迭代更新动作-状态价值映射,逐步逼近最优解,但收敛速度较慢。

3.深度强化学习结合神经网络提升高维状态空间的表示能力,但需平衡探索与利用以避免局部最优。

轨迹优化中的约束处理技术

1.预约束技术通过松弛或惩罚机制将硬约束转化为软约束,增强算法稳定性但可能牺牲部分最优性。

2.基于模型预测控制(MPC)的在线优化方法,通过滚动时域迭代确保每一步满足动态约束。

3.近端策略优化(PPO)等算法通过裁剪目标函数,在最大化性能的同时抑制违反约束的行为。

轨迹优化问题的评估指标

1.常用指标包括终端误差、平滑度(如曲率)和能耗,需根据具体场景选择或组合优化目标。

2.稳定性分析通过李雅普诺夫函数等理论工具验证闭环系统的动态特性,确保轨迹执行过程中的安全性。

3.算法效率评估需考虑计算资源消耗与实时性,如每秒迭代次数和内存占用,以支持实际部署需求。

轨迹优化的前沿挑战与发展趋势

1.联邦学习框架下,分布式轨迹优化可解决数据隐私问题,适用于多智能体协同场景。

2.生成模型(如变分自编码器)结合强化学习,可预训练高斯动态模型提升样本效率。

3.与物理信息神经网络(PINN)融合,实现数据驱动与模型驱动的协同优化,适应非结构化环境。

轨迹优化问题在智能控制、机器人学以及自动化等领域中占据着核心地位,其目标在于根据预设的动态约束与性能指标,为系统或实体规划最优的轨迹。该问题通常涉及从初始状态到目标状态的转换,要求在满足一系列实时约束条件的同时,最小化或最大化特定的评价函数。轨迹优化问题的定义通常包含以下几个关键要素。

首先,轨迹优化问题的基本框架包括状态空间、目标函数和约束条件。状态空间是指系统可能存在的所有状态集合,包括位置、速度、加速度等物理量。目标函数用于量化轨迹的优劣,例如最小化能量消耗、时间或路径长度,或者最大化安全性、舒适度等。约束条件则反映了系统运行的物理限制,如速度限制、加速度限制、碰撞避免等。

在轨迹优化问题中,系统的动态模型起着至关重要的作用。动态模型描述了系统状态随时间变化的规律,通常表示为状态方程和输出方程。状态方程定义了状态变量之间的时间演化关系,而输出方程则描述了状态变量如何影响系统的观测。动态模型的准确性直接影响轨迹优化的效果,因此建立精确的动态模型是解决轨迹优化问题的关键。

轨迹优化问题的求解方法多种多样,包括解析方法、数值优化方法以及基于智能算法的方法。解析方法适用于动态模型简单、约束条件较少的情况,能够提供精确的解析解。然而,对于复杂系统,解析方法往往难以适用,此时需要采用数值优化方法。数值优化方法通过迭代计算逐步逼近最优解,常见的算法包括梯度下降法、牛顿法、序列二次规划等。基于智能算法的方法则利用生物进化、群体智能等原理,通过模拟自然界的优化过程来寻找最优解,例如遗传算法、粒子群优化算法等。

在轨迹优化问题中,评价函数的设计至关重要。评价函数不仅决定了轨迹优化的目标,还影响着求解过程的复杂性和计算效率。一个好的评价函数应该能够全面反映轨

文档评论(0)

永兴文档 + 关注
实名认证
文档贡献者

分享知识,共同成长!

1亿VIP精品文档

相关文档